What You Need To Know About Bamboo Flooring

A lot of people mistake bamboo for a tree, it's not - it's actually a type of grass with tough, hollow stems. A lot of items can be created using those very stems - like furniture, fishing rods and flooring.

If you're looking for a sturdy and appealing alternate to the more conventional hardwood floors, then perhaps you should consider using bamboo instead. If you're wondering why there are differing prices and grades for bamboo flooring, that is because certain aspects have to be considered first before harvesting a young bamboo. If you want attractive and sturdy bamboo flooring, then it would be in your best interest to choose the flooring with the highest grade that your money can buy.

One characteristic of bamboo flooring is that it doesn't attract insects, that is because a special mixture is used on it during its manufacture. Tough and resilient, not susceptible to fire, repels warping - these are some of the qualities that make bamboo flooring an excellent choice if you want wood on your floor.

Under the naked eye, one can't really see the difference between regular hardwood flooring and bamboo flooring, they look the same once installed. Now if you want, you can choose a bamboo flooring that still shows the bamboo notches, this should add a little something to your flooring.

There are many variations on the finished product, colors come in different shades from pale tan to dark toffee. Some creative manufacturers even come up with some vibrant shades for their bamboo flooring.

Bamboo floors don't require any special treatment, you can take care of it the same way you do hardwood floors. You sweep it to keep it clean on a regular basis, and buy ordinary floor cleaner to maintain its beauty. Applying wax regularly on your floor would also maintain its glossy finish.
